Abstract
A rotation detecting apparatus for a rotary machine such as a DC motor, the apparatus including a magnet having a plurality of magnetic poles which rotates along with a rotary shaft of a rotary machine, electromagnetic conversion elements disposed in the magnetic field of the magnet, inductance elements disposed in the magnetic field, the inductance elements being spaced with a predetermined interval from the electromagnetic conversion elements, and an electric circuit for obtaining a voltage proportional to the number of rotations of the rotary machine, signals in proportion to the output voltages of the electromagnetic conversion elements and inductance elements being used as input signals to the electric circuit.
